
言归正传,在MFC的对话框中可以插入一些控件,其中Silder就是常用之一。
设置值和最小值
通过函数SetRange来完成,例如:m_Slider.SetRange(1, 5);
设置当前位置:
通过函数SetPos完成,例如:m_Slider.SetPos(3);
获取当前位置:
使用函数GetPos,例如:m_Slider.GetPos();返回值是一个int类型。
SetTimer的用法:
在程序中直接使用方法SetTimer即可,例如:this->m_nTimer = SetTimer(1, 3000, NULL);,这个方法返回当前定时器的ID号,是一个UINT_PTR类型,当然,如果定时了,程序还要相应OnTimer事件。这个事件需要在Windows消息映射中添加。
另外还可以结束一个定时器,使用方法KillTimer,例如:KillTimer(this->m_nTimer);
ps. 对于对话框应用程序,如果存在需要在加载对话框时处理一部分数据或逻辑,可以在OnInitDialog消息映射中添加处理代码。
2017年计算机等级考试二级C++辅导:MFC中Silder控件及定时函数SetTimer的用法.doc正在阅读:
2017年计算机等级考试二级C++辅导:MFC中Silder控件及定时函数SetTimer的用法12-12
写腊八节的日记200字怎么写【8篇】12-31
2017年高校高水平艺术团测试合格考生名单(北京理工大学)01-05
天津2018下半年银行从业资格考试合格标准为60分09-12
2016浙江省台州市中考社会思想品德真题及答案(Word版)09-09
初中生有关酒店餐厅的英语作文范文09-12
二年级童话故事有哪些01-29
2018年河南省南阳市西峡县六年级期终试卷上册:2018年河南省南阳市西峡县招聘简章07-03
2020湖南常德考研成绩公布的时间:2月20日上午10点公布01-18